Free Images: "bestof:2010 Nissan Altima 2.5S sedan -- 02-24-2010.jpg 2010 Nissan Altima photographed in Annapolis Maryland USA Own 2010-02-24 IFCAR All Rights Released Nissan Altima"
Load More
Terms of Use
 
Search of the Day